One Book One Community announces events to be held this fall in conjunction with the 2019 selection, “My Beloved World” by Sonia Sontomayor. Events are free and open to the public. Copies of the book will be sold at the events.
This is the 17th consecutive year Winchester and Frederick and Clarke counties have read the same book during the same time period to promote reading as a meaningful part of everyday life while uniting the community around a common activity and discussion of…
